Lavandula dentata var. candicans

Though it has a more vigorous nature and grayer, more abundant foliage than the species, this is commonly grown in Australia as French lavender. It is further distinguished by the white, tomentose down evident on the foliage, young stems and peduncles. Hardy to 20F. North Africa, Madeira, Cape Berde Islands. Deer resistant.
